The Marshall JCM800

The Marshall JCM800 2203 is by far one of my favorite amplifiers of all time. Out of the box it oozes balls out rock tone. It’s a simple beast, one channel, no reverb, no bells and whistles, just 100watts of raw power.

Five new Guyatone Mircro Effects released

Godlyke, Inc. have added five new models to the Guyatone Micro Effects range.
Guyatone CB-3 Cool Booster can be used to boost solo passages or to distort an input signal while retaining unity gain with the bypassed signal.
